1What are the most common causes of property damage requiring restoration in Geneva, and are there seasonal patterns I should be aware of?

In Geneva, the most frequent restoration calls are for water damage from burst pipes due to freezing winter temperatures and storm-related damage from the severe thunderstorms and hail common in Fillmore County during spring and summer. Basement flooding can also occur due to heavy rains saturating the clay-rich Nebraska soil. Proactively insulating pipes before winter and ensuring proper exterior drainage are key local preventative measures.

2How quickly should I expect a local restoration company to respond to an emergency like a flood or fire in my Geneva home?

A reputable local restoration provider should offer 24/7 emergency service and typically arrive within 1-2 hours of your call, as prompt action is critical to mitigate secondary damage. Their proximity within Geneva or nearby counties like York is essential for a fast response, especially during widespread regional weather events when crews are in high demand. Immediate steps like shutting off the main water valve can help control damage before they arrive.

3Are there specific local licenses or certifications I should verify when choosing a restoration company in Nebraska?

Yes, always verify the company holds a valid Nebraska Contractor Registration through the Nebraska Department of Labor. For mold remediation, ensure they follow Nebraska Department of Health and Human Services guidelines. Additionally, look for technicians certified by the IICRC (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ification), which is the industry standard for training in proper restoration techniques and safety protocols.

4How does the cost of restoration services in the Geneva area typically compare, and what factors influence the final price?

Costs are influenced by regional labor and material rates, which in Geneva may be different from larger metros like Lincoln. The primary cost factors are the type and extent of damage, the size of the affected area, and the required services (e.g., water extraction, structural drying, mold remediation, content cleaning). Always request a detailed, written estimate that separates costs for demolition, drying, cleaning, and reconstruction, and check with your insurance provider about your policy's coverage specifics.

5If my home has smoke or soot damage from a small kitchen fire, is full restoration always necessary, or can I clean it myself?

For even a small fire, professional assessment is strongly recommended. Soot is acidic and can cause permanent etching and odors if not properly cleaned with specialized equipment and techniques. Furthermore, hidden smoke residues can permeate HVAC systems and insulation, which is a health concern. A local Geneva professional will have the tools to test for hidden damage and ensure the air quality in your home is safely restored, preventing long-term issues.
